The Brussels Report Podcast Episode 15 – with former Irish Europe Minister Dick Roche 10.01.2022 47:55
Dick Roche is an Irish former Fianna Fáil politician who has served, amongst others, as Minister of State for European Affairs from 2002 to 2004 and 2007 to 2011 and Minister for the Environment, Heritage and Local Government from 2004 to 2007. The Brussels Report Podcast Episode 14 – with former British Conservative MEP Daniel Dalton 23.12.2021 43:00
Daniel Dalton is a former cricketer and a Conservative Party politician in the United Kingdom who has served as a Member of the European Parliament (MEP) from 2014 to 2019, previously having worked in the European Parliament for his party's Group. The Brussels Report Podcast Episode 13 – discussing monetary stability with Professor Thorsten Polleit 12.11.2021 40:22
Dr. Thorsten Polleit , a German national, is Chief Economist of Degussa, Europe’s largest precious metal trading house. Before that, he worked for more than 15 years in the international investment banking industry. Since 2014, Thorsten is honorary professor for economics at the University of Bayreuth. The Brussels Report Podcast Episode 6 - with ECIPE Director Fredrik Erixon 25.06.2021 49:55
Fredrik Erixon is a Swedish economist and writer. He has been the Director of EU trade and economic policy think tank European Centre for International Political Economy (ECIPE) ever since its start in 2006. The Brussels Report Podcast Episode 4 - with former EFTA Court President Prof. Carl Baudenbacher 28.05.2021 40:28
Prof. Dr. Dr. h.c. Carl Baudenbacher was the President of the EFTA Court between 2003 and 2017, where he served as a judge from 1995 to 2018. Nowadays, he is an independent consultant and arbitrator as well as a senior partner in a Zurich law firm. He is a Swiss national. The Brussels Report Podcast Episode 2 - with former Belgian Finance Minister Johan Van Overtveldt MEP 30.04.2021 27:21
Belgian MEP Johan Van Overtveldt is the Chairman of the European Parliament’s Budget Committee. Between 2014 and 2018, he served as Belgian Finance Minister. He has authored many books on financial and monetary policy and is a Professor of Economics at the University of Hasselt. The Brussels Report Podcast Episode 1 - with Lex Hoogduin 14.04.2021 42:51
Dutch economics Professor Lex Hoogduin, who teaches at the University of Groningen, has served as an advisor to the first President of the European Central Bank (ECB), Wim Duisenberg, as a member of the executive board of the Dutch Central Bank, and as chairman of LCH.Clearnet, one of the world's leading clearing houses, based in London.
